  1. You can't build your own pizza here, and that's the point. The menu lists eighteen pies, each already balanced by a chef who spent years making bread first, and you can feel it in the dough, a long-fermented thing with real acidity and char underneath. Fresh-sliced cheese, no customization, and they sell out, so booking ahead saves heartbreak. A small, no-frills pizza parlor on Hawthorne that tastes entirely like itself.
